What Is Pre-Workout?

Pre-workout is a supplement usually taken 20–30 minutes before exercise. It often comes in powder form and is mixed with water, though it can also be found in ready-to-drink bottles or capsule form. The goal is simple: to give your body the energy, focus, and endurance needed to perform better during physical activity.

The typical ingredients include:

  • Caffeine – to boost alertness and reduce perceived exertion

  • Beta-Alanine – to delay muscle fatigue

  • Creatine – to improve strength and power output

  • BCAAs – to aid in muscle recovery and reduce soreness

  • Nitric Oxide Boosters – to increase blood flow and enhance pumps

What It Does to Your Body

When you take pre-workout, the ingredients work together to increase your heart rate, improve focus, and reduce tiredness. Caffeine stimulates the central nervous system, making you feel more alert and motivated. Beta-alanine creates a tingling sensation and helps buffer lactic acid in your muscles, allowing you to push harder for longer. Meanwhile, nitric oxide boosters improve circulation, which means more oxygen and nutrients are delivered to your muscles during your workout.

For many, pre-workout becomes a ritual that helps them mentally and physically prepare for training. It’s not just about energy — it’s about getting in the right mindset to give your best effort.
